Installing an EV charger isn't a one-size-fits-all job. The final number depends on your home’s existing electrical panel capacity and whether you have enough room for a new circuit breaker. Distance is another big factor; running conduit from your panel to the garage or driveway adds labor and material costs. Choosing a hardwired unit versus a plug-in model also shifts the price. If your panel needs an upgrade to handle the extra load, that will be the largest variable.
